In December we helped more than 800 people, thanks to the support of 200 Globers!

During the month of December, Globers coordinated a series of initiatives for Christmas. Each drive looked a little different. However, in the end, all the Globers had something in common: they focused on donating to the less fortunate.

One of the initiatives this year was to assemble Christmas boxes filled with food and Christmas presents, which were delivered to different families in need. Globers from the La Plata, Rosario and Lima sites led this project. With the help of more than 200 Globers, we managed to help 74 people celebrate Christmas.

In addition, the Colombia, Tucumán, Córdoba, Mar del Plata, Resistencia, Tandil and Buenos Aires sites carried out a toy and food drive. We gathered so many toys and managed to reach more than 600 children! In Chile, we delivered breakfast for 300 children with HIV in the “Santa Maria de la Cordillera” School. Last but not least, in Buenos Aires we carried out a toy drive for children hospitalized at the Dr. Ricardo Gutiérrez Children’s Hospital. We put together different toysnew and lightly usedthat were donated at the end of the month by a team of Glober volunteers.
